The cheapest way to get from Bernex to Lausanne is to drive which costs SFr 11 - SFr 17 and takes 45 min.
The fastest way to get from Bernex to Lausanne is to drive which takes 45 min and costs SFr 11 - SFr 17.
No, there is no direct train from Bernex to Lausanne. However, there are services departing from Bernex, Luchepelet and arriving at Lausanne via Genève.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 24m.
The distance between Bernex and Lausanne is 67 km. The road distance is 69.4 km.
The best way to get from Bernex to Lausanne without a car is to line 14 tram and train which takes 1h 24m and costs SFr 19 - SFr 85.
It takes approximately 1h 24m to get from Bernex to Lausanne, including transfers.

There is no direct connection from Bernex to Lausanne. However, you can take the line 14 vehicle to Genève, gare Cornavin, walk to Genève, then take the train to Lausanne. Alternatively, you can drive from Bernex to Lausanne in around 45 min.
